    You said, "...+I would like to install Release 2(11.1.1.2.0)+ ...". Be careful. 11.1.1.2.0 is not Release 2. The version for Rel 2 is 11.1.2.0, notice that there is one less "1". Also, there is no way to patch from Release 1 to Release 2.
    In EDelivery, this is what you should find if you search on "Oracle Fusion Middleware" for "Microsoft Windows x64 (64-bit)":
    First look for this link then drill into it:
    Oracle Fusion Middleware 11g Media Pack for Microsoft Windows x64 (64-bit)
    In this section you will find the following:
    This is the full product installation of FMw 11 Release 2 (Forms & Reports)
    Oracle Forms and Reports 11g R2 (11.1.2.0.0) for Microsoft Windows x64 (64-bit) V28761-01
    This is the full product installation of FMw 11 Release 1 (includes Portal, Forms, Reports, and Disco)
    Oracle Portal, Forms, Reports and Discoverer 11g (11.1.1.2.0) for Microsoft Windows x86 (64-bit) (Part 1 of 4) V18785-01
    Oracle Portal, Forms, Reports and Discoverer 11g (11.1.1.2.0) for Microsoft Windows x86 (64-bit) (Part 2 of 4)
    Oracle Portal, Forms, Reports and Discoverer 11g (11.1.1.2.0) for Microsoft Windows x86 (64-bit) (Part 3 of 4)
    Oracle Portal, Forms, Reports and Discoverer 11g (11.1.1.2.0) for Microsoft Windows x86 (64-bit) (Part 4 of 4)
    This is the FMw 11 Release 1 patch set that will bring the above 11.1.1.2.0 installation to 11.1.1.6.  This is NOT a full product installation - just a patch
    Oracle Portal, Forms, Reports and Discoverer 11g Patch Set 5 (11.1.1.6.0) for Microsoft Windows x86 (64-bit) V29850-01
    There are no patch sets for Release 2 as of yet.

  • Error 0x80070543 when activate Windows Server 2008 Backup Features

    Hi, When I try to activate the Window Server 2008 Backup Features, the system prompt me an error. please review below message appear at event viewer. Not sure how it happen / solve it?
    "Installation failed.
    Features:
    Windows Server Backup Features
    Error: Attempt to install Windows Server Backup failed with error code 0x80070543. Cannot open an anonymous level security token
    Error: Attempt to install Command-line Tools failed with error code 0x80070543. Cannot open an anonymous level security token"

    Hi,
    Have you checked the link Simon provided? Any progress?
    For your information, the Servermanager.msc is dependent on the .NET framework. Any improper modification of the "Default Authentication Level" will cause the COM
    modules related to .NET framework abnormal. When we attempt to install of Roles and Features to impersonate as ANONYMOUS LOGON, this security context doesn’t have permission on any of the System Folders and hence we are failing with the above error listed.
    To fix the issue, please configure the related settings to default as the KB971509 suggested.

  • Will Report Builder 2012 Work with SQL Server 2008???

    Simple question really
    Will Report Builder 2012 work in conjunction with SQL Server 2008???
    Is it worth while upgrading?
    The main reason i ask is the ability to export in an xlsx format
    Thanks

    Hi Gmach,
    The version of Report Builder on SQL Server Reporting Service (SSRS) 2012 is Report Builder 3.0. The Report Builder 3.0 manufactures 2010 RDL reports, so it only works with the version of SQL Server 2008 R2 or later. So in your scenario, we can no connect
    to SQL Server 2008 Server using Report Builder that on SSRS 2012.
